Title: Newbie Question on Filling Gas Tank
Post by rickj on 03/04/10 at 15:16:45

Just got my 2001 Savage.  Everytime I fill the tank, drive a short distance, then park, it starts dripping gas out of some hose.  What's the deal?  AND the petcock has no OFF position - what's with that?  BTW, this is a california model.

Post by Yonuh Adisi on 03/04/10 at 15:57:48

The stock petcock is a vacuum operated one. RES, ON, PRI. PRI=Prime. When in On or Res, it takes vacuum to create fuel flow. Prime is strictly gravity and is only used to fill the bowl after it has been sitting for a while or after carb work. When the engine is shut off, if petcock is in the on or res position, there will be no fuel flow unless the vac diaphragm is messed up.

Post by Serowbot on 03/04/10 at 18:16:10

Fill the tank only up to the filler neck and fill it with the bike in the upright position... any more than that, and it will overflow...
With that amount, you can go 100 or more miles before reserve... best to refill every 100 miles to be safe...

The gas needs some room to expand and slosh around... ;)

Post by Paladin. on 03/04/10 at 19:20:36

You have a problem.  I have put 2.93 gallons of gas into my 2000 California model with no leakage.

The California gas tank and cap are different.  Others vent via the cap, our cap does not vent and we have a vent on the inside frame tunnel area with a hose to a vapor recovery thingie. (and thence to the carb or air box??)

Title: Re: Newbie Question on Filling Gas Tank
Post by verslagen1 on 03/04/10 at 19:40:41

perhaps someone pulled the vent line off and left it loose.
have a look around for a similar hose around the top of the carb or airbox.
